13. Are there any local festivals or events that visitors should consider when planning their stay in traditional lodging in Bengkulu?

When visiting Bengkulu and staying in traditional lodging, one should consider timing their trip to coincide with the annual Tabot Festival. This traditional Bengkulu event, held on the 10th day of Muharram in the Islamic calendar, commemorates the martyrdom of Husayn ibn Ali, the grandson of the Prophet Muhammad. During the Tabot Festival, beautifully decorated Tabot (replicas of the tomb of Husayn) are paraded through the streets accompanied by traditional music and dance performances. This unique festival offers visitors a glimpse into the local culture and religious practices of the Bengkulu community and provides an immersive experience for those staying in traditional lodging.

15. How do traditional accommodations in Bengkulu showcase the authentic architectural styles of the region?

Traditional accommodations in Bengkulu, Indonesia, such as the Rumah Adat Bengkulu, beautifully showcase the authentic architectural styles of the region. These traditional houses typically feature intricate wood carvings, raised floors to protect against flooding, and steeply-pitched roofs to shed rainwater efficiently. The use of high-quality wood, such as teak, and traditional construction techniques passed down through generations highlight the rich cultural heritage of Bengkulu.

Furthermore, the layout of these traditional accommodations often reflects the local customs and lifestyle of the community. For example, houses are usually built on stilts to provide ventilation and protection against wild animals. The open-air design with large windows and verandas allows for natural light and airflow, promoting a cool and comfortable living environment in the tropical climate of Bengkulu. 20. How can guests best respect and appreciate the local customs and traditions when staying in traditional accommodations in Bengkulu?

To best respect and appreciate the local customs and traditions when staying in traditional accommodations in Bengkulu, guests should familiarize themselves with the specific customs of the region. It is essential to dress modestly and respectfully, particularly when entering religious sites or interacting with locals. Being aware of and adhering to any specific cultural practices, such as removing shoes before entering a home or using the right hand for giving and receiving items, can go a long way in showing respect for the local customs.

Engaging with the local community in a genuine and respectful manner can also help guests appreciate the traditions of Bengkulu. This may involve participating in local activities, such as traditional ceremonies or crafts, or simply taking the time to interact with residents and learn about their way of life. By showing curiosity and respect for the local customs and traditions, guests can foster meaningful connections with the community and gain a deeper understanding and appreciation for the rich cultural heritage of Bengkulu.
